New Stackable SNMP Switch Offers Advanced Management and Scalability
TRENDnet (8/9/2004)

TRENDnet’s TEG-S2500i Stackable SNMP Switch Provides SMBs with Plenty of Options

Torrance, CA August 9, 2004 TRENDnet, a leading manufacturer of networking products worldwide, today announced the arrival of its TEG-S2500i stackable SNMP Switch. The new switch targets the SMB sector and provides connectivity features such as 24 x 10/100Mbps LAN ports and a modular slot for an optional Gigabit module.

Like its predecessor, the TEG-S2400i, the TEG-S2500i provides SNMP support, QoS, VLAN, Spanning Tree, and other high-end features – but adds to that list support for stacking. Stacking enables users to link multiple units of the TEG-S2500i together to provide SNMP management for the entire stack. SNMP (Simple Network Management Protocol) allows Network administrators to easily and comprehensively monitor connection status.

Stacking the TEG-S2500i will require TRENDnet’s 2-port Gigabit modules to provide a high-bandwidth Gigabit backbone. Users will be most likely to opt for TRENDnet’s TEG-S24M2C 2-port Copper Gigabit Module, which provides fast and reliable connectivity to servers and stacked switches. Another option is for users to implement TRENDnet’s TEG-S24M11GF module, which features 1 Copper Gigabit port and 1 GBIC port. The GBIC port allows users to take advantage of fiber optic’s high fidelity to create a long-distance connection capable of spanning several kilometers.

A feature of the TEG-S2500i that is expected to simplify stack management is single IP management. Using any web browser on any workstation connected to the stack, a network administrator will be able to configure management options and monitor the connection status of any port(s) on the stack. The TEG-S2500i supports a stack size of up to 8 switches, making it ideal for SMBs with stringent network-management needs.
